QR Code with Logo

Add your logo to the center of a QR code and tune the colors to match your brand, then download a PNG or SVG. Your logo is read on your device and never uploaded.

Read the guide: How to Add a Logo to a QR Code

How it works

  1. 1

    Enter your link

    Type the URL or text the code should open.

  2. 2

    Upload your logo

    Drop a logo into the center and adjust colors and shapes to match.

  3. 3

    Download

    Grab a PNG for screens or an SVG for sharp, large-format print.

Instant & 100% private — nothing is uploaded

Everything runs locally in your browser. Your code, text and files are processed on your own device and are never sent to a server — so there are no upload waits, no size limits from us, and nothing is ever stored or logged.

Frequently asked questions

Will a logo stop the code from scanning?
Not if it is sized well. The code uses high error correction so it tolerates a center logo, but keep the logo to roughly a quarter of the code and test before printing.
What logo format works best?
A PNG or SVG with a transparent or solid background works well. A simple, high-contrast mark scans more reliably than a busy, low-contrast image.
Is my logo uploaded anywhere?
No. The image is read in your browser and stays on your device. Nothing about your logo or your link is sent to a server.
Can I change the colors too?
Yes. Set the code and background colors, dot and corner shapes, then place the logo — all in the same panel.
Is my data sent to a server?
No. Everything runs locally in your browser. Your links, contact details, WiFi password and images never leave your device — nothing is uploaded, logged or stored.